Developer's Guide
Table Of Contents
- Contents
- Preface
- XMLPay Overview
- XMLPay Syntax
- XMLPay Elements
- XMLPay Transaction Profiles
- XMLPay Examples
- ACH Sale Request
- Card Authorization Request
- Card Capture Request
- Card Credit Request
- Card Credit Reference Credit Request
- Card Force Capture Request
- Card Sale Request
- Card Secure Request
- Card Status Request
- Card Void Request
- Check Sale Request
- Customer IP
- Express Checkout Authorization Transaction
- IAVS Result Request
- Level 3 Invoice
- Line Item Sale Request
- Merchant Description and Merchant Service Number
- Processor Result
- Recurring Billing Profile
- Shipping Carrier and Shipping Method
- Transaction Update
- ValidateAuthentication Request
- ValidateAuthentication Response
- VerifyEnrollment Request
- VerifyEnrollment Response
- XMLPay Schemas
- XMLPay DTD
- Transaction Results
- Index
XMLPay Developer’s Guide 43
XMLPay Syntax
The XMLPayResponse Document (Recurring Profiles)
2
RecurringProfileResult
Non-Inquiries
Response for Add, Modify, Cancel, Reactivate, and Payment actions.
<RecurringProfileResult Id=?>
(Result)
(Message)?
(ProfileID)?
(RPRef)?
(TransactionResult)?
(ExtData)*
</RecurringProfileResult>
Inquiries
Response for Inquiry action.
<RecurringProfileResult Id=?>
(Result)
(Message)?
(ProfileID)?
(RPRef)?
(Status)?
(Name)?
(Start)?
(Term)?
(End)?
(PayPeriod)?
(MaxFailPayments)?
(RetryNumDays)?
(EMail)?
(CompanyName)?
(Amt)?
Attribute Description
Result Number that indicates outcome of the transaction (see Appendix C,
“Transaction Results”).
Message Descriptive message describing Result.
ProfileID Profile ID of the profile that gets the action.
RPRef Identifier assigned to the transaction by the payment processing network.
TransactionResult
ExtData Optional element that may carry extended data (outside the syntax of the
XMLPay schema).
Id Identifier assigned to the transaction by the merchant (if one was
provided in the transaction request).